C言語 assert マクロ

Webassert マクロは、プログラムに診断テストを行うもので、void 式に展開されます。. このマクロが実行されると、expression(スカラー型でなければならない)がfalse(つまり0 … WebApr 11, 2024 · せっかくSOLID-IDEで、C++にmain関数を配置でき、かつ、Rustのライブラリが作れるようになっているので、片方だけ使うのではなく両方使えるのではないかと思います。 基本はC/C++だけど一部Rustで書きたいなー、という事ができると、個人的に嬉し …

RustからC言語の関数をコールする方法(連載22)|YN|note

WebAug 4, 2024 · assert は、デバッグ時に大いに役立つ関数です。assert(アサート)関数の引数には、式を渡します。その式を評価し、真なら何もしませんが、偽の場合は、メッ … WebC Library - C Library - C Library - C Standard Library Resources; C Library - Quick Guide; C Library - Useful Resources; C Library - … income protection insurance and gst https://saxtonkemph.com

[C言語 標準ライブラリ] math.hの使い方 - コッコ隊長の ...

WebC++ の場合、言語自体が式の評価順序を指定していないため、f1() + f2() + f3() のような式の場合、コンパイラは最初に実行する関数を決定し、次に加算演算に従うことができます。 ... そのため、L19 の assert() が失敗する可能性があります。 ... マクロの観点 ... WebC言語機能テスト結果1; C言語機能テスト結果2; C言語機能テスト結果3; F. FrontPage; G. GNU General Public License; GNU 一般公衆利用許諾書 (GNU General Public License) H. ... PG雑記/SubMenu; PG雑記/Uncrustifyのオプション; PG雑記/assert系マクロ関係のメモ ... http://www1.cts.ne.jp/~clab/hsample/Bug/Bug2.html income protection insurance and esa

【C言語】標準ライブラリ【assert.h】 - 診断機能 - renoji.com

Category:assert() — 条件の検証 - IBM

Tags:C言語 assert マクロ

C言語 assert マクロ

assert() — 条件の検証 - IBM

Webインタラクティブな体験をつくりだす. キャラクターとオブジェクトにアニメーションを設定する. オーディオを使用する. メディアを使って作業する. プロダクション パイプラインをセットアップする. コンテンツをテストおよび最適化する. プロジェクトの ... Web14.46.1 assert関数. assert関数はプログラムのデバッグを支援するためのものです。. 具体的には引数の値が偽(0)の場合、標準エラー出力にメッセージを出力した後、 abort関数 を呼び出してプロセスを異常終了します。. なお、ヘッダファイルassert.hの ...

C言語 assert マクロ

Did you know?

Webassert() 関数は診断メッセージを stderr に出力し、 expression が false (ゼロ) の場合にプログラムを異常終了します。診断メッセージは、コンパイル時に使用された言語レベル … Webサイトマップ / C言語講座>出入り口>総目次> 目次:バグ対策>NDEBUGマクロとassert( ). NDEBUGマクロとassert( ) [整数の取り得る範囲]←このソース→[エラーメッセージ]/* assert( ) と abort( ) */ /* 今日は、assert( ) と abort( ) について学びます。 #include void assert(int expression) ; 例:assert(expression ...

WebC言語において、defineマクロはプログラム内で使用する定数や関数を定義するための便利な機能です。 この記事では、初心者でも理解しやすいように、defineマクロの基本的な使い方から応用的な使い方まで詳しく解説します。 defineマクロ http://www1.cts.ne.jp/~clab/hsample/Bug/Bug2.html

Webassert( ) は、assert.h の中で、マクロとして宣言されています。assert( ) は与えられた条件が、成立しているか調べ、expression の値が0ならば、標準エラー出力( stderr ) …

Webassertマクロは関数形式マクロで、引数に偽(すなわち0)が指定されると、ソースファイル名や行番号等の情報を標準エラー出力に出力し、プログラムを終了させます。

WebApr 11, 2024 · せっかくSOLID-IDEで、C++にmain関数を配置でき、かつ、Rustのライブラリが作れるようになっているので、片方だけ使うのではなく両方使えるのではないかと思います。 基本はC/C++だけど一部Rustで書きたいなー、という事ができると、個人的に嬉し … income protection insurance canadaWebSep 16, 2016 · The C library provides the macro assert () for checking a condition only if NDEBUG is not defined. But as with most things coming from C, it is a simple but … income protection insurance bupaWebassertマクロを使うとアサーションをソースコードに挿入できます。. assert(条件) assertマクロの条件が真であるときは、何も起こりません。. 条件が偽である場合は、エラーメッセージを出力し、プログラムが終了します。. コアダンプ出力を有効にしている ... income protection insurance barclayshttp://sanignacio.gob.mx/leyesdelestado/ley_pesca_acuacultura.pdf/v/Y3741372 income protection insurance commbankWebOct 2, 2015 · 現在C言語の関数を学んでいる学生です。 ユーザーが入力した文字列の初めから4文字を反転して返す関数を作ろうと下のコードを書きました。 ```ここに言語を入力 #include ... マクロを使って定義することを推奨します。 ... income protection insurance factsWebJun 2, 2024 · C言語の静的アサーション_Static_assertと動的アサーションassertマクロを紹介します. ここで, アサーション(表明) とは,記述した条件式が偽の場合,エ … income protection insurance deduction atoWebassert macro. (Assert Truth of Expression) In the C Programming Language, assert is a macro that is designed to be used like a function. It checks the value of an expression … income protection insurance changes